Adaptive Repetitive Control Systems for Fast Rejection of Periodic Disturbances with Uncertain Multiple Periods
چکیده انگلیسی

In this paper, a discrete-time repetitive control problem is considered for the cases where the disturbance consists of periodic signals with several different periods but the periods are uncertain. A new adaptive repetitive control system for such cases is proposed and consists of three elements; a stabilizing controller, a period estimator and an adaptive reduced order periodic signal generator. The controller not only assures the stability of the overall adaptive repetitive control system including the time-varying generator but also assigns all poles of the closed-loop system on the disk with a given radius. The design problem is reduced to a simple and feasible l1 norm minimization problem. The estimator estimates multiple periods of disturbance from the input/output data of the plant. The algorithm consists of the well-known recursive least squares method. In order to reject periodic disturbances with uncertain multiple periods, the adaptive generator is adjusted on-line by using the period estimated. The repetitive controller with the generator is implemented with much less memory elements than the previous ones. As a result, the degree of the controller is significantly reduced and much faster convergence of the controlled error to zero is provided. The effectiveness is demonstrated by simulations.
